On the filing of a petition under this chapter, the clerk shall set the matter for hearing by the court and shall issue a citation, stating the time and place of the hearing, directed to the parent and to the parent’s conservator, if any, or, if the parent is deceased, the personal representative of the parent’s estate. At least five days before the date of the hearing, the citation and a copy of the petition shall be personally served on each person to whom it is directed, in the same manner as provided by law for the service of summons.
